faded
FAY-dihd
adj
1
Having lost its original brightness or colour.
"She wore a pair of faded jeans."
"The faded photograph was barely recognizable."
2
Having lost former strength or intensity.
"His once-faded ambition returned when the new job offer came in."
How to Use Faded
Learner’s notesIn plain EnglishDulled or worn down from what it used to be, in colour or in strength.
Common pairings
faded jeans
faded memory
faded glory
